Q: What is the major product of the reaction of 1-bromobutane with sodium ethoxide?
Solution:
The reaction of 1-bromobutane with sodium ethoxide leads to the formation of ethyl butyl ether through an SN2 mechanism.

Step 1: Identify the reactants. We have 1-bromobutane (a primary alkyl halide) and sodium ethoxide (a strong nucleophile).
Step 2: Recognize that sodium ethoxide can act as a nucleophile, meaning it can donate a pair of electrons to form a bond.
Step 3: Understand that 1-bromobutane is a primary alkyl halide, which is suitable for an SN2 reaction mechanism.
Step 4: In the SN2 mechanism, the nucleophile (sodium ethoxide) attacks the carbon atom that is bonded to the bromine atom in 1-bromobutane.
Step 5: As the nucleophile attacks, the bromine atom leaves, resulting in the formation of a new bond between the ethoxide and the butyl group.
Step 6: The major product of this reaction is ethyl butyl ether, which is formed when the ethoxide ion bonds with the butyl group.
